    On Sunday, May 4th and Monday, May 5th, Judge Roy Moore will be speaking at Faith Community Church in House Springs and at People’s Church in Arnold. Judge Moore is the former chief justice of the Alabama Supreme Court who was removed from office in 2003 for refusing to remove a Ten Commandments monument he had placed in the Alabama Judicial Building to acknowledge God. He is also the chairman of the Foundation for Moral Law (www.morallaw.org) in Montgomery, Alabama and the author of So Help Me God.
